WebOct 29, 2015 · Short sellers believe the price of the stock will fall, or are seeking to hedge … WebApr 13, 2024 · What is Short Selling? Short selling refers to the practice of borrowing securities from a broker and promptly selling them with the anticipation that their price will decrease shortly. Once the price falls, the trader repurchases the security at the lower price, returns it to the broker, and keeps the profit that results from the price difference, …
